Elliptical
Wing
Answers
- State the lengths
of the major and minor axes of the elliptical wing Major
axis = 11.2m; minor axis = 2.56m.
- Use this information
to write an equation of the ellipse (in standard form, assuming a center
at {0,0}). ( x / 5.6 )2 +
( y / 1.28 )2 = 1.
- Sketch the ellipse
on x, y axes with the center of the ellipse at the origin. Label the
coordinates of the extremities of the major axis (wing tips) and minor
axis.
- How is the minor
axis related to chord length? The minor
axis is equal to the maximum wing chord length = 2.56 m.
- Is the chord length
constant? No, it varies decreasing to zero
at the wing tips.
- What is the chord
length 1 m from the ellipse's wing's center? 2.52m.
2.8 m from the center? 2.22m.
5 m from the center? 1.15m.
- Using the chord
length 2.8 m from the center, compute an aspect ratio. 5.05.
